2018-12-17dmaengine: dmatest: Add transfer_size parameterSeraj Alijan
Existing transfer size "len" is either generated randomly or set to the size of test_buf_size. In some cases we need to explicitly specify a transfer size that is different from the buffer size and non aligned to test the target device's ability to handle unaligned transfers. This patch adds optional parameter "transfer_size" to allow setting explicit transfer size for dma transfers. 2018-12-17dmaengine: dmatest: Add support for multi channel testingSeraj Alijan
Add support for running tests on multiple channels simultaneously as the driver currently limits to 1 channel per test run. This will add support for stress testing DMA controllers with multi channel capabilities. This is done by adding a callback function to the "channel" parameter that registers the requested channel prior to the "run" parameter being set to 1. Each time the "channel" parameter is populated with a new dma channel, a new test is appended to the thread queue. Once the "run" parameter is set to 1, the test will kick start all pending threads. 2018-12-06dmaengine: dw: Fix FIFO size for Intel MerrifieldAndy Shevchenko
Intel Merrifield has a reduced size of FIFO used in iDMA 32-bit controller, i.e. 512 bytes instead of 1024. Fix this by partitioning it as 64 bytes per channel. Note, in the future we might switch to 'fifo-size' property instead of hard coded value. 2018-12-05dmaengine: zynqmp_dma: replace spin_lock_bh with spin_lock_irqsaveMichael Tretter
All device_prep_dma_* functions and device_issue_pending can be called from an interrupt context. As this includes hard IRQs, we must use spin_lock_irqsave() instead of spin_lock_bh() to access chan->lock. 2018-12-05dmaengine: sprd: Support DMA 2-stage transfer modeEric Long
The Spreadtrum DMA controller supports channel 2-stage tansfer mode, that means we can request 2 dma channels, one for source channel, and another one for destination channel. Once the source channel's transaction is done, it will trigger the destination channel's transaction automatically by hardware signal. 2018-12-05dmaengine: cppi41: delete channel from pending list when stop channelBin Liu
The driver defines three states for a cppi channel. - idle: .chan_busy == 0 && not in .pending list - pending: .chan_busy == 0 && in .pending list - busy: .chan_busy == 1 && not in .pending list There are cases in which the cppi channel could be in the pending state when cppi41_dma_issue_pending() is called after cppi41_runtime_suspend() is called. cppi41_stop_chan() has a bug for these cases to set channels to idle state. It only checks the .chan_busy flag, but not the .pending list, then later when cppi41_runtime_resume() is called the channels in .pending list will be transitioned to busy state. Removing channels from the .pending list solves the problem.
